Check Engine - Evap system leak detected - list of fixes?

Hi, Ive got a 2007 Boxster with 102k miles. The check engine light went on and I was get the error code: Evaporative Emission Control system leak detected

The last thing I want to do it take it in to the dealership, I know this be hard to pin down and they would x10 charge me for every step along the way to finding it, so I trying to address it myself.

A great poster here suggested that I replace the gas cap, and clean the metal filler neck's "lip" , which I did and then I cleared the error, but it came right back.

So what else can I try? Is there a sensor that I can replace? If you had this error, how did you fix it? Is there a series of fixes in order of most likely cause?
